Abstract
We give a general definition of randomized times and show some basic properties. Using well-known results of HALMOS/SAVAGE it is shown, that dominatability can be extended from the case of nonrandom size of observation to that of random size. By the help of dominatability results of BAHADUR and SUDAKOV concering sufficiency in sequential analysis are generalized. Finally, the general form of sequential decision rules is investigated (discrete time).
